| Shrnutí: | The collection of prints from the workshop of Aldus Manutius in the Oldenburg State Library, published here for the first time, is one of the largest in Germany. It contains numerous special items (including a gouache by Albrecht Dürer). Only complete titles are presented. All dedicators, dedicatees, and authors are explained biographically, and the works are briefly characterized. An overview of the prints of each work before Manutius shows the significance of his editions. The history of knowledge, scholarship, and printing in the 15th and 16th centuries becomes visible. An index of all persons mentioned concludes the volume. Essays on the history of the collection, Greek prints, and Dutch bindings round out the catalogue
